The pub has a fine range of beers, served from the cask under gravity as well as from the pump. Staff are very friendly and interested in their beers and are responsive to clients comments. At the back there is a beer garden with tables for groups of six or so people and this is where we were served

The finest ales in Colchester. Set a 5 minutes walk south of the town centre, The Ale House is in the heart of Colchester's proper pubs district. The Ale House, however, stands tallest and regularly wins CAMRA awards.
